HI SCR32
Concurrent Resolution
AI Summary
-
Recognizes the issue of illegal dumping within the Waipahu community, particularly along the West Loch bike path from Waipahu to Aiea where shopping carts clog drainage ditches.
-
Urges the State, City and County of Honolulu, and military to work together to address illegal dumping concerns that threaten public health, contaminate soil and water sources, and pose risks to schools including Waipahu Elementary and Waipahu High School.
-
Acknowledges that illegal dumping has diminished community pride and emphasizes the need for awareness, education, and community involvement to promote responsible waste management practices.
-
Requires certified copies be transmitted to the Commander of Joint Base Pearl Harbor-Hickam, Governor, Director of Transportation, Director of Health, Mayor of Honolulu, and Director of Facility Maintenance.
Legislative Description
Recognizing The Issue Of Illegal Dumping Within The Waipahu Community And Urging The State, City And County Of Honolulu, And Military To Work Together To Address This Concern.
